Résumé

A unique, easy, precise and exact high-performance liquid chromatographic-mass tandem (LCMS/MS) approach was created and validated for the measurement of the antihypertensive medicine Lisinopril (LIS) in dried blood spots (DBS). This was the first time according to our knowledge that LIS is being validated in DBS. Liquid chromatography mass tandem was utilized using the Water Acquity column as UPLC -HSS T3
